THUNDER BAY, Ont. – The Superior International Junior Hockey League announced today its regular season schedule for the 2013-14 campaign.
All six SIJHL-member clubs will play a 56-game regular season slate, with 27 apiece at home and another 27 on the road.
They will also play two contests each during the league’s annual
Showcase Weekend, which goes Jan. 22-23, 2014 at the Ice House in
Spooner, Wis.
The SIJHL’s 13th year kicks off Friday. Sept. 20 on two fronts as the
Fort Frances Lakers host the Thunder Bay North Stars at Ice for Kids
Arena while the Dryden Ice Dogs entertain the first-year English River
Miners at Memorial Arena in a pair of 7:30 p.m. starts.
Game action for the league’s other two squads, the Wisconsin
Wilderness and Minnesota Iron Rangers, gets underway Sept. 21 as the
Wisconsin travels to Dryden while Minnesota is at home to Thunder Bay
Sept. 24.
Regular season play is schedule to conclude on March 11.
Of note, two games between the Wilderness and North Stars have yet to be finalized and will be announced once confirmed.
